Set to DoP 1.1

Max. memory for audio buffers: 6GB max or less than 6GB to find the sweet-spot.
Local Audio Engine: CoreAudio
Integer mode: “ON”
Use max I/O buffer size: “ON”

Try setting Limit bit depth to 24bit: “ON” … (It appears from the PS Audio specifications, that Sprout only supports 24 bit PCM in Integer)

Don’t enable the Volume Control

If you are trying to play DSD256 files, no can do… The maximum DoP 1.1 PCM carrier sample-rate the Sprout will support is 352.8kHz, (USB only)

Just for information, I have used the original Chord Mojo, Mojo 2 and Hugo 2 with AS since its release. I routinely play purchased/downloaded DSD files from NativeDSD using DOP 1,1 and have never had an issue with background noise even though I always install the latest updates of the OS and Audirvana

A few differences in my setup, I never install the Teams Audio Driver, Teams works for conferencing fine without it being installed. Otherwise your system settings for a mojo are the same as mine.

The original cables that came with Mojo are Micro USB to USB A are you using a dongle to connect to your 14" MB Pro or did you purchase seperate Micro USB to USB-C cables (I use the latter). Could be a dongle issue if you are using one?

As the noise issue is applicable to two different DAC’s then its not a device issue. As a last resort, if all else fails, I would reinstall macOS from scratch with a clean install. Then copy across your music files and install Audirvana first. Try again. If OK then install your additional software and see if the problem re-occurs to ascertain if it is a software conflict.
